Language issue of Application

Monday, July 27th, 2009

Some people say that when they use ToyCamera / OldCamera their navigation is Japanese. I reserched the issue and find the problem. It will potentially happen with NON-English users.

It is language priority issue of iPhone. In your iPhone, if Japanese is treated as higher priority than English, it displays Japanese.

To solve problem,

1: Opne iPhone’s setting panel.
2: Find the language setting / its in the General setting.
3: Check language order, I think Japanese must be placed above the English.
4: Select English as your first language.
5: After select your mother language as your first language.
6: Now English has higher priority than Japanse.

It should be work like a charm :-)

Now making TiltShift app

Monday, May 4th, 2009

Here is a quick preview of coming my next project,

This is a post processing effect app. TiltShift Generator. It supports tilt-shift, vignetting, and color balance controll, drag & drop, read & write file.
